About Frank Energie

Frank Energie is a fast-growing company based in Amsterdam. We are revolutionizing the energy market, accelerating the energy transition, and making affordable sustainable energy accessible to everyone.

With our innovative proposition and smart services we can make our customers homes energy smart. In doing so, we stabilize the energy grid, prevent net congestion and provide optimization benefits to our customers.

We’re young, ambitious, and we like to move fast. Working toward a greener world. We’re already a major player in the Netherlands. After launching in Belgium two years ago, we expanded into Spain and France, and now we’re on the brink of conquering the rest of Europe. This year, we’re entering Denmark. About the Role

We are looking for a Business Developer who will take full responsibility for driving Frank Energie’s commercial success in the Danish market. You will be at the forefront of our international expansion, ensuring that Frank’s proposition, partnerships, and acquisition channels are competitive and tailored to Denmark.

You will closely collaborate with the Marketing Manager, the marketing team, and the CCO. Together, you’ll develop strategies, execute campaigns, and build strong relationships with partners and clients.

What you’ll do
  • Shape and execute the go-to-market strategy for Denmark, working directly with the CCO and Marketing Manager to adapt Frank’s propositionto the Danish market;

  • Establish and maintain strategic partnerships with OEMs and distributors of home batteries, solar, heat pumps, and EV chargers, positioning Frank as a key enabler of the Danish energy transition;

  • Conduct competitor and market research to ensure competitive positioning and representation in Denmark;

  • Build acquisition channels via comparison sites, affiliates, and partner networks;

  • Develop relationships with installers and hardware partners (solar, EV, heat pumps, etc.);

  • Support always-on marketing channels (Google Ads, Meta, display), in collaboration with the marketing team;

  • Track performance across the full funnel (traffic, conversions, onboarding);

  • Keep clients onboard through churn improvement and retention programs.
